Probate Litigation
After a loved one has passed away, it is common for heirs and descendants to be involved in disputes. An experienced attorney is necessary to promote your interests and prevent others from taking advantage. It is also important to have attorneys with the proven ability to handle litigation in many different fields of law, since matters of wills and probate can often involve other issues such as real estate, corporate or business litigation.
We litigate claims against estates, representing either the personal representative of the estate or the creditor. We handle claims related to the validity and interpretation of a will, spousal elections and common law marriage claims, will contests, inheritance disputes, contested probate and other probate court matters. We can also help you challenge a will on the basis of undue influence or a lack of capacity.
